relating to fees paid to the Automobile Burglary and Theft | ||
Prevention Authority. | ||
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: | ||
SECTION 1. Section 6A, Article 4413(37), Revised Statutes, | ||
is amended by adding Subsections (e) and (f) to read as follows: | ||
(e) Except as provided by Subsection (f), a request for a | ||
refund made under this section must be made not later than four | ||
years after the date the payment was made to the authority under | ||
Section 10 of this article. | ||
(f) This subsection expires September 1, 2017. | ||
Notwithstanding Subsection (e) of this section, an insurer must | ||
refile a request for a refund under this section with the authority | ||
not later than November 1, 2015, if the request was: | ||
(1) initially made after January 1, 2010; | ||
(2) initially made before September 1, 2015; and | ||
(3) denied before September 1, 2015, solely on the | ||
basis of the six-month deadline established by Section 11, Chapter | ||
305 (H.B. 1387), Acts of the 75th Legislature, Regular Session, | ||
1997. | ||
SECTION 2. Section 11, Chapter 305 (H.B. 1387), Acts of the | ||
75th Legislature, Regular Session, 1997, is repealed. | ||
SECTION 3. This Act takes effect September 1, 2015. |
